Backing up Your Gateway Settings

You can save a back up copy of the current gateway configuration settings to your local computer. You
can use the backup file to restore your custom configuration settings in the event that you made changes
that you no longer want.
To create a back up copy of your gateway settings:
1. Click Basic on the SVG7782 Menu Options bar.
2. Click Backup from the Basic submenu options.
3. Type the path and file name where you want to store the backup file on your computer, or click
Browse to search for a location.
4. Click Backup to create a backup file of your SVG7782 configuration settings.

Restoring Your Gateway Settings

WARNING! This will delete all of your current gateway configuration settings.
You can restore a previous configuration. settings, click Browse and use the navigation window to locate
the file. (Usually GatewaySettings.bin, unless you rename it before saving.) Once the file has been
located, click Restore to restore the settings. Note that once the settings are restored, the device will
reboot.
If necessary, you can reset the SVG7782 gateway configuration to its original factory settings.
1. Click Basic on the SVG7782 Menu Options bar.
2. Type the path and file name where you want to store the backup file on your computer, or click
Browse to search for the file.
3. Click Restore. The gateway will reboot.
